AIP hosts webinar on packaging and food waste targets
The Australian Institute of Packaging (AIP) has invited its members and colleagues to attend an industry webinar that will discuss how to find the balance between the 2025 Packaging and 2030 Food Waste Targets.
The webinar will include a panel discussion and will be held in partnership with the Australasian Waste Recycling Expo 2020 on 25 November.
It is designed to help businesses become more sustainable by analysing one’s own environmental footprint.
The AIP said that everyone in the world has a role in meeting the 2025 Global and Local Packaging Targets and the Food Waste Targets.
“Neither is mutually exclusive, and when we talk about pivoting your business to become more sustainable inside and out, it is critical that you understand both goals and what they really mean to you,” the AIP said in a statement.
The panel of experts includes Nerida Kelton MAIP (AIP), Alan Adams MAIP (Sealed Air), Michael Dossor MAIP (Result Group), Warwick Armstrong MAIP (Plantic) and Ralph Moyle CPP FAIP (AIP).
